<p>Telugu is among India's oldest and most widely spoken languages. Telugu language is notable for its own significance and cultural diversity. The generation of images from text has made significant progress as a potential area of development in computer vision. AI (artificial intelligence) systems for text-to-image generation have been taught in many languages, but their potential contributions to regional languages, especially Telugu remain largely unexplored. This framework demonstrates the use of a stable diffusion model to generate bird images from Telugu text. The algorithm works by text-to-image synthesis by combining a language model called TeluguBERT (bidirectional encoder representations from transformers) with fine tuned stable diffusion model. The model encodes the Telugu text input into embeddings and subsequently employing a Fine tuned stable diffusion process to build an image that reflects both the language subtleties and generic visual notions. The fine tuned stable diffusion model combined with TeluguBERT performs well in generating high-quality, realistic bird images with a higher CLIP (compatibility of image-caption pairs) score. It performs better in generating unique and high-quality images of birds efficiently compared to the traditional pixel-based methods.</p>
